Abstract
- Bimetal doped TiO2 showed a higher reduction in band gap than mono-metal doping.
- Lower zeta-potential for bimetal doped TiO2 improved its stability in the aqueous media.
- Metal doping increased crystallite sizes and also the anatase phase of doped TiO2.
- Dye degradation even up to 99% through decarboxylation and sulphonation reactions.
